Sunday Setlist 08/23/09

This week was a great one at WMUMC. We had blessing of the backpacks so tons of kids in our service. We handed out keychains with a flashlight and a whistle during the children’s sermon.. All the kids kept blowing on the whistles. It was a little loud but fun to watch.

Our songs were:

Tell The World- Always a good one to start off with.
Wonder Of Your Love- This is one I wrote a few weeks ago and the band liked it immediately. I have included video above.
Mighty To Save- This is where I messed up. Kept the capo on from the previous song so our guitar player started in on the correct key of A. I came in in Bb oops…  The cool thing was that once I came in, he went up a step and then the whole band played the who le band caught the mistake and played the entire song in Bb.
Child of God- Kerri did an awesome job singing this one.
Jesus Messiah- Amy led this and did great. I  loved the harmony we had on this song and it was nice to get the chance to sing harmony every once in a while.

Sunday Setlist 4/27/09

sunday-setlistI had a thought today during worship that has seemed to haunt me all day long. I wonder what difference it all made. The songs were rehearsed, sermon prepared, and video cued. 200+ people came in, had a “great” service, and 200+ people left. From all the technical aspects it went fine.
I am sure there were lives changed that I will never know about. I do have faith that God spoke to someone today in a profound way. My prayer is that the people who walked in and out the door, myself definitley included, have been changed in some way that is evident in our lives this week.

Sunday Setlist 4/5/09

sunday-setlistIt was Palm Sunday this week and our service went great. I had several people come up to me and say how good the music sounded . Kudos go to our band, vocals and sound guys for making it all work together.

We started off with one of our new favorites “Today is the Day” I need to make sure and not do it so often I wear it out. After that we had announcements, and the kids headed to the back of the room to get palms. This was a new way of doing this but it worked well. They came down the center aisle as we played Ancient of Days and then they went ahead and did the children’s moment. After that we sang Days of Elijah and Revive us Again. After our prayer time I sang Amazing Grace (My Chains are Gone) for offering. Then we had a great message and closed with Jesus Paid it All. Then we had a new family join… yeah.

Sunday Setlist 3/8/09


This was a good week at our Xperience Service. We had a full service, a new family joining, great message. Here are our songs.

Today is the Day - This was our first song from the CD of the same name to introduce. We used it as our opening song and since it was new they really didn’t sing along, but it got nice applause so I think they liked it. It was also my first time to play electric guitar in the service. I have always played acoustic but didn’t feel right doing acoustic guitar on this song.
Every Move I Make- Ok… this one might be out of our list for a while. Kind of fit the sermon for today so wee used it but I think a break from it will allow us to do it later. The version I originally learned is the one I linked to from one of my favorite groups, Smith Band who led music at Metro Bible Study in Houston for several years.

So Good- This has been a favorite in the service since before I was here.

Awaken Our Hearts- One of my favorites that has become favorites for others too. This is actually my first entry on the “Online Songwriters Showcase” I’d love feedback.

I Stand Amazed- We introduced this one late last year and it has become one that the congregation latches into and sings strongly. I don’t know why but it works. We used this for our invitation.
